Last November, Uli Hoeneß caused a sensation with his full-bodied championship promise. Now the Honorary President of FC Bayern has rowed back.
Uli Hoeneß at least have had quiet doubts about the title of FC Bayern – the 73 -year -old does not want to repeat his daring announcement from late autumn.
“I have to restrict that now,” said Hoeneß in the Sunday regulars’ table of the “Bavarian Radio”, “because the Leverkuseners are stronger than expected.”
Bayer Leverkusen had already bridged a draw in the league in September in September and even thrown it out of the DFB Cup in December. The reigning double winner also scores as constant as the record champion.
As early as February 15, FC Bayern has to go to Leverkusen to the top game. “They are the only ones who really annoy us and will be annoyed even further,” predicted Hoeneß. For “everyone else, Dortmund, Leipzig”, be it “over”.
“With us everything depends on success,” added the club patron: “At the moment we are at a large distance.

Most recently, the league leader in the Bundesliga won in series, but, such as the surprisingly narrow 4: 3 home win on Saturday, against Holstein Kiel, noted.
Hoeneß announced a conversation with Coach Vincent Kompany. Actually, sports director Max Eberl has to “make it out with him. But if I see him soon, I will also ask him why we can get so many light goals.”
In addition, the honorary president reported ever greater challenges in negotiations. “Basically, it is becoming increasingly difficult with the contract extensions. Musiala, Davies and Kimmich – that has become more difficult,” explained Hoeneß.
For Bayern, things are now in a stroke: After the game against Werder Bremen on Friday (8:30 p.m.), the trend-setting playoff games in the Champions League against Celtic and the Bundesliga duels with Leverkusen, Eintracht Frankfurt and VfB Stuttgart are up to the program.
